Bowles named ECCC heating, air conditioning instructor

Clarence Edgar ··&lfie" Bowie~ lil of Chunky was recently selected h~!ating and air conditioning technolog) instruc– tor at East Central Community College in Decatur, announced ECCC President Dr. Billy Stewart. Bowles, who began his new duhe · on Aug. 12, served the past year as a product analyst at Fairbanks Scales in Meridian. He has also worked as a civil engmeer for H&T Consultants, Inc., in Jacksonville, Fla He began his career at Tew Heating and Air in Meridian, a heating/cooling service and repair organization. where he directed projects and gathered materials necessary to complete jobs. He also designed and built custom duct systems to suit cus– tomer needs A 2004 graduate ofMeridian High School. Bo\\ les continued his eJu ation at Meridian

Commuruty College. where he earned an Industrial Maintenance Certificate in 2005 a n d ....-...-----.

rece1ved as Associate Degree 10 Drafting and Design in 2007. While a student at M C C, Bowles won flrst-

L.-______...., place hon- Clarence Edgar ors m Bowles, Ill S h e e t Metal at the Mississippi SkillsUSA Competition. Bowles again fwthered his education at Mississipp1 State University, where he received a Bachelor of Science degree in Civil and Environmental Engineering rn 2011. He 1~ married to Jana BoY Jes, an ECCC alumna. •
